Identical IVF triplets born in Bristol like a “gift from God”

The three boys were delivered healthy at St Michael’s Hospital, Bristol, on 4 October, at 29 weeks and 6 days.

After the boys’ arrival at around 22:20 GMT – weighing 2Ib7oz (1.1kg), 2Ib11oz(1.2kg), and 2Ib13oz (1.2kg) – and while Ms Page was still being treated post delivery, they were told they would be moved as they did not need St Michael’s specialist care.

“Over the next 12 hours we were all moved to the neonatal intensive care unit (NICU) at the Gloucestershire Royal Hospital, which was hard,” Ms Page said.

“Instead of enjoying the moment, we were trying to work out who was going to be with whom.”

But she said the treatment in Gloucestershire had been good and the hospital had been “absolutely amazing” looking after the baby boys.
